Match report from Staffordshire.
On Tuesday 25th July, Yorkshire U13A played Staffordshire U13 in the ESCA Northern Counties Championship away at Checkley CC. Before the start of the game the weather was damp and overcast. Staffordshire won the toss and elected to bat.
George Horbury and Joe Norbury opened the bowling and once again they bowled tightly managing to restrict Staffordshire to 19-1 in the first 10 overs with Joe taking the wicket. Staffordshire took the score on to 62 before the second wicket fell to a run out from Harry Allinson. All the Yorkshire bowlers bowled well and restricted Staffordshire on an excellent wicket to 144-6 in their 45 overs. The wickets were shared around with Joe Norbury, Rhys Ditta, Noah Priestley and Harry Watkinson all taking one apiece. George Horbury also had a run out.
In reply, Yorkshire started well and Matthew Weston and Olly Lamb had taken the score onto 27 before Matthew was out for 10 in the eighth over. Alex Cree then joined Olly at the crease and together they showed what a good wicket it was as they guided the team over the line. Olly scored a superb 98 not out (102 balls, eleven 4s and three 6s) and 12 year old Alex scored a solid 36 not out (63 balls, four 4s) to give Yorkshire a 9 wicket win in the 31st over.
This was Yorkshire U13As fourth win from five games in the ESCA Northern Counties Championship. Their final game in the qualifying stage is against Warwickshire at Blackley CC on 15th August. The top 2 sides from the qualifying stage meet in the Final which will be held at Woodhouse Grange CC on 27th August.
